Staff NathanC Posted May 24 Staff Share Posted May 24 Hey all, It looks like this is caused by changing any of the advanced export settings prior to the batch export to PNG, this causes the Matte to default to white which cannot then be changed back to transparent unless you use any of the default export presets which will correctly use the transparent matte. This is the same in the standard export dialog. It doesn't appear to affect MacOS even when changing the advanced settings. I'll be updating the logged issue with the developers to reflect this behaviour and will bump it with your reports. As an alternative workaround, after defining your PNG export settings within the advanced settings area, click on the matte and change the dropdown to 'Swatches' and then click on the transparent fill option shown in the screenshot below, visually the matte will still show as white, but when you export it should export with a transparent background. Staff Serif Info Bot Posted June 12 Staff Share Posted June 12 The issue "PNG with Selection Only shows white background after toggling Embed ICC profiles" (REF: AFP-6164) has been fixed by the developers in internal build "2.1.1.1847". This fix should soon be available as a customer beta and is planned for inclusion in the next customer release.
